Drone Attack in Odesa Region: Impact on Port Infrastructure

24 November 2025

On the night of November 25, the Odesa region suffered significant damage to its port infrastructure due to a drone attack. This was reported by Oleg Kiper, head of the Odesa Regional Military Administration.  
«Once again, Russian forces targeted civilian port facilities in the region, causing damage to essential equipment. A fire broke out on an inactive vessel, which was promptly extinguished by rescuers», he stated.
Kiper also noted that there were no reports of casualties or injuries at this time.
The Russian drones attacked both the Odesa region and the city of Odesa, resulting in fires at energy infrastructure facilities.
